    CIMA launches new cybersecurity tool for finance experts

    The Chartered Institute of Management Accountants (CIMA) has introduced an upgraded version of its CGMA Cybersecurity Tool, aimed at empowering finance professionals to tackle the ever-evolving landscape of cyber threats. This revamped tool underscores the crucial role that finance departments play in enhancing their cybersecurity protocols. With a focus on guiding finance experts in safeguarding sensitive information, the updated tool addresses key areas such as risk management, governance practices, and software investments for mitigating cyber threats. Furthermore, it offers essential protocols for incident response and recovery while also considering cybersecurity insurance coverage.

    The Importance of Cybersecurity in Finance

    CIMA’s Chief Executive Andrew Harding emphasizes that discussions around cybersecurity have become paramount in boardrooms worldwide. He notes that organizations must develop resilience to meet both challenges and opportunities presented by a digital-first world. Finance professionals possess unique expertise in risk assessment, compliance regulations, reporting, and financial planning, which positions them ideally to lead their organizations in addressing these critical issues effectively.

    “This latest edition of the tool equips them with insights and strategies to manage risks and respond effectively to incidents,” Harding states. By leveraging this resource, finance experts can better navigate the complexities surrounding cybersecurity and enhance their organizational frameworks.

    The Role of Digital Management Accounting Credential

    In addition to launching the upgraded cybersecurity tool, CIMA recently gained recognition from the Beijing International Professional Qualification Directory’s 2025 Edition by incorporating its Digital Management Accounting credential. This initiative aligns with efforts from local authorities in Beijing aimed at streamlining the assessment processes for international professional qualifications.

    Navigating a Data-Centric Landscape

    The Digital Management Accounting Programme was developed collaboratively with the China International Talent Exchange Foundation. It aims to equip professionals with essential skills required for maneuvering through today’s data-driven environment within management accounting realms. This credential not only enhances individual competencies but also reflects CIMA’s commitment towards adapting educational offerings in line with modern market demands.
